LoslegenKostenlos loslegen

Daten umformatieren

Basierend auf den Daten aus der vorherigen Übung siehst du, dass du Daten für 2 verschiedene Bereiche hast: area1 und area2. Um diese Daten leicht zu vergleichen und zu analysieren, solltest du jedes Gerät in eine eigene Spalte bringen.

Beim Laden der Daten gibst du eigene Spaltennamen an, da du diese nicht mit den Daten gespeichert hast. Nach dem Laden der Daten musst du den Zeitstempel konvertieren. Der Zeitstempel ist in Millisekunden, was wir to_datetime über das Argument unit="ms" mitteilen müssen.

Du pivotierst die Daten und resampelst sie auf 1‑Minuten‑Intervalle, da für diesen Datensatz eine feinere Auflösung keinen Sinn ergibt.

Diese Übung ist Teil des Kurses

IoT-Daten in Python analysieren

Kurs anzeigen

Interaktive Übung

Vervollständige den Beispielcode, um diese Übung erfolgreich abzuschließen.

# Replace the timestamp with the parsed timestamp
df['ts'] = pd.____(df["ts"], ____=____)
print(df.head())
Code bearbeiten und ausführen